.category-tabs{display:grid;grid-template-columns:repeat(4,1fr);gap:12px;padding:22px 22px 16px;background:#f5f1eb}.category-pill{border:1.5px solid #1F3A28;border-radius:999px;background:#fff;color:#1f3a28;padding:14px 8px;font-size:18px;font-weight:700;cursor:pointer;transition:all .18s ease}.category-pill:hover{transform:translateY(-1px);box-shadow:0 4px 10px #1f3a281f}.category-pill.is-active{background:#1f3a28;color:#fff;box-shadow:0 5px 14px #1f3a282e}.category-gallery{display:none;padding:18px 22px 24px;background:#f5f1eb}.category-gallery.is-active{display:block}.category-gallery img{width:100%;border-radius:16px;border:1px solid #E5DED6;display:block;object-fit:cover;box-shadow:0 6px 18px #1f3a2814}@media(max-width:768px){.category-tabs{grid-template-columns:repeat(2,1fr);gap:10px;padding:16px 12px 10px}.category-pill{font-size:15px;padding:12px 6px}.category-gallery{padding:12px 12px 18px}.category-gallery img{border-radius:12px}}.size-guide-link{display:inline-block;margin-top:12px;color:#1f3a28;font-weight:700;text-decoration:underline;cursor:pointer}.size-guide-modal{display:none;position:fixed;top:0;right:0;bottom:0;left:0;z-index:9999}.size-guide-modal.is-open{display:block}.size-guide-backdrop{position:absolute;top:0;right:0;bottom:0;left:0;background:#0006}.size-guide-card{position:relative;width:min(900px,calc(100vw - 28px));max-height:calc(100vh - 56px);margin:28px auto;background:#fff;border-radius:18px;border:1px solid #E5DED6;overflow-y:auto;box-shadow:0 10px 40px #1f3a2826}.size-guide-close{position:fixed;top:22px;right:24px;z-index:10000;border:none;background:transparent;font-size:34px;color:#1f3a28;cursor:pointer}.size-guide-tabs{display:grid;grid-template-columns:1fr 1fr;border:2px solid #1F3A28}.size-guide-tab{padding:20px 12px;border:none;background:#f5f1eb;color:#1f3a28;font-size:22px;font-weight:700;cursor:pointer;border-radius:10px}.size-guide-tab.is-active{background:#1f3a28;color:#fff;box-shadow:0 4px 12px #00000014}.size-guide-panel{display:none;text-align:center}.size-guide-panel.is-active{display:block}#sizeGuideBreed h3,#sizeGuideMeasurements h3{margin:0;padding:28px 16px 8px;background:#1f3a28;color:#fff;font-size:40px;line-height:1.1}#sizeGuideBreed p{margin:0;padding:0 16px 28px;background:#f5f1eb;color:#1f3a28;font-size:20px}.size-guide-size-tabs{display:flex;justify-content:center;gap:24px;padding:28px 16px;background:#f5f1eb}.breed-gallery{display:none;grid-template-columns:repeat(2,1fr)}.breed-gallery.is-active{display:grid}.breed-gallery img{width:100%;aspect-ratio:1 / 1;object-fit:cover;display:block}.measurement-image{width:100%;display:block}@media(max-width:768px){.size-guide-card{width:calc(100vw - 20px);max-height:calc(100vh - 40px);margin:20px auto}.size-guide-tab{font-size:15px;padding:14px 8px}#sizeGuideBreed h3,#sizeGuideMeasurements h3{font-size:28px}#sizeGuideBreed p{font-size:15px}.size-guide-size-tabs{gap:10px;padding:20px 10px}.size-pill{width:48px;height:48px;font-size:18px}}
/*# sourceMappingURL=/cdn/shop/t/18/assets/size-guide.css.map */
